The Woman Nature oil over glass reflects my admiration for woman's spirit in private life. The characters displayed celebrate their innocence in the form of basic desires within the freedom of anonymity. These extreme realistic portraits were created with unstable brushes in an unstable technique, imbuing the paintings with an unusual wild harmony that can only be seen up close. In this series, I open a window into intimate lives, reducing women to basic yet poetic desires. It's an admirer's point of view of little pleasures, small moments and delicate feelings inspired by amazing women.
